The 3 R's
Information overload helps no one. That is why every topic in The First Year follows the same simple framework. Meet the 3 R's:
Reduce
Lower the risk
For every topic, we always cover prevention. Because the best emergency is the one that never happens.
Recognise
Know the signs
Know when to call your GP, when to go to hospital, and when to take a reassured breath because you've now learnt how to manage this one at home.
Respond
Act with confidence
Every topic includes guided practice scenarios and hands-on skills. So if you ever need to use them, you will have already been there before.

The First Year Roadmap
Becoming a new parent is overwhelming enough. The last thing you need is a course that adds to that. The First Year is intentionally sequenced so that each topic builds upon the last. Starting with the skills you need from day one, and growing with your baby from there.
Foundations
Infant CPR, safer sleep, water safety, car restraint safety and responding under pressure.
Illness
Recognising breathing problems, fevers and seizures.
Injuries
Responding to burns, head injuries, button batteries and poisoning.
Starting Solids
Choking prevention, choking response and allergic reactions.
